Garlic Cream Sauce (5-Minute Sauce)
A rich, velvety garlic cream sauce made in minutes with simple pantry ingredients. Perfect for pasta, chicken, vegetables, or as a quick base for weeknight meals.

Melt the butter in a pan over medium heat.
Add the garlic and cook for 30–60 seconds until fragrant (do not brown).
Pour in the cream and bring to a gentle simmer.
Stir in the parmesan cheese until melted and smooth.
Season with salt and black pepper.
Simmer for 2–3 minutes until slightly thickened.
Toss with pasta or use as desired.
Garlic tip: Keep the heat moderate — browned garlic can turn bitter.
Consistency: If the sauce gets too thick, loosen with a splash of pasta water or milk.
Cheese: Freshly grated parmesan melts best and gives the smoothest texture.
Add-ins: Try mushrooms, spinach, or grilled chicken for a full meal.
Make it lighter: Use half-and-half instead of heavy cream (slightly thinner result).
Meal prep: Stores well for 2–3 days in the fridge. Reheat gently.
